BrightSpring Health Services Inc. (Nasdaq: BTSG) recently sold off its community living business to Setiva for $835 million. Dubbed as ResCare Community Living, the sale of the business line represents an important milestone in BrightSpring’s strategic trajectory. Among the multifaceted reasons for the divestiture is a drive to dedicate more time, energy and capital to supporting patients in hospice, home health, primary and personal care services, President and CEO Jon Rousseau said. Additionally, the company expects more strategic opportunities to follow the deal’s closing, particularly in its pharmacy and provider businesses serving seniors populations.
